What Drives Price

Key price influencers include tank size, exchange vs refill option, and local propane market conditions. Larger 20-lb cylinders command higher upfront prices but are often more economical per pound than smaller cylinders. Regional pricing differences can impact both exchange and refill costs.

Other drivers include retailer pricing policies, seasonal demand (summer grilling vs winter storage), and any promotions or bundle offers that package tank exchanges with grills or accessories.

For households with frequent grilling, opting for a new or refurbished tank with a visible expiration date can affect long-term cost due to potential replacement needs or additional inspections.

Regional Price Differences

Prices vary by region due to distribution costs, demand, and state taxes. For example, urban coastal markets may feature higher delivery fees, while suburban areas may see lower exchange prices. Rural zones might have limited access and higher per-tank delivery charges. Expect ±10–25% deltas across three representative regions: Northeast, Midwest, and West.
